The Bank of Canada needed to create liquidity in the short run because of the pandemic, but I have a lot of concern that they seem to be taking responsibility for long-term interest rates and not just the overnight rate they use for monetary policy. To that extent, I think they are getting into problematic territory. The credibility of the low inflation target would be much greater if the government's debt weren't seen as potentially unsustainable.
